112 changes: 112 additions & 0 deletions test/dun_render_benchmark.cpp
Original file line number Diff line number Diff line change
@@ -0,0 +1,112 @@
#include <cstddef>

#include <ankerl/unordered_dense.h>
#include <benchmark/benchmark.h>

#include "diablo.h"
#include "engine/clx_sprite.hpp"
#include "engine/displacement.hpp"
#include "engine/load_file.hpp"
#include "engine/render/dun_render.hpp"
#include "engine/surface.hpp"
#include "init.h"
#include "levels/dun_tile.hpp"
#include "levels/gendung.h"
#include "lighting.h"
#include "options.h"
#include "utils/log.hpp"
#include "utils/sdl_wrap.h"

namespace devilution {
namespace {

void InitOnce()
{
[[maybe_unused]] static const bool GlobalInitDone = []() {
LoadCoreArchives();
LoadGameArchives();
if (!HaveSpawn() && !HaveDiabdat()) {
LogError("This benchmark needs spawn.mpq or diabdat.mpq");
exit(1);
}

leveltype = DTYPE_CATHEDRAL;
pDungeonCels = LoadFileInMem("levels\\l1data\\l1.cel");
SetDungeonMicros();
MakeLightTable();
return true;
}();
}

class DunRenderBenchmark : public benchmark::Fixture {
public:
void SetUp(benchmark::State &st) override
{
InitOnce();
sdl_surface_ = SDLWrap::CreateRGBSurfaceWithFormat(
/*flags=*/0, /*width=*/640, /*height=*/480, /*depth=*/8, SDL_PIXELFORMAT_INDEX8);
if (sdl_surface_ == nullptr) {
LogError("Failed to create SDL Surface: {}", SDL_GetError());
exit(1);
}

for (size_t i = 0; i < 700; ++i) {
for (size_t j = 0; j < 10; ++j) {
if (const LevelCelBlock levelCelBlock = DPieceMicros[i].mt[j]; levelCelBlock.hasValue()) {
tiles_[levelCelBlock.type()].push_back(levelCelBlock);
}
}
}
}

protected:
void RunForTileMaskLight(benchmark::State &state, TileType tileType, MaskType maskType, const uint8_t *lightTable)
{
Surface out = Surface(sdl_surface_.get());
size_t numItemsProcessed = 0;
const std::vector<LevelCelBlock> &tiles = tiles_[tileType];
for (auto _ : state) {
for (const LevelCelBlock &levelCelBlock : tiles) {
RenderTile(out, Point { 320, 240 }, levelCelBlock, maskType, lightTable);
uint8_t color = out[Point { 310, 200 }];
benchmark::DoNotOptimize(color);
}
numItemsProcessed += tiles.size();
}
state.SetItemsProcessed(numItemsProcessed);
}

ankerl::unordered_dense::map<TileType, std::vector<LevelCelBlock>> tiles_;
SDLSurfaceUniquePtr sdl_surface_;
};

#define DEFINE_FOR_TILE_AND_MASK_TYPE(TILE_TYPE, MASK_TYPE) \
BENCHMARK_F(DunRenderBenchmark, TILE_TYPE##_##MASK_TYPE##_FullyLit) \
(benchmark::State & state) \
{ \
RunForTileMaskLight(state, TileType::TILE_TYPE, MaskType::MASK_TYPE, FullyLitLightTable); \
} \
BENCHMARK_F(DunRenderBenchmark, TILE_TYPE##_##MASK_TYPE##_FullyDark) \
(benchmark::State & state) \
{ \
RunForTileMaskLight(state, TileType::TILE_TYPE, MaskType::MASK_TYPE, FullyDarkLightTable); \
} \
BENCHMARK_F(DunRenderBenchmark, TILE_TYPE##_##MASK_TYPE##_PartiallyLit) \
(benchmark::State & state) \
{ \
RunForTileMaskLight(state, TileType::TILE_TYPE, MaskType::MASK_TYPE, LightTables[5].data()); \
}

#define DEFINE_FOR_TILE_TYPE(TILE_TYPE) \
DEFINE_FOR_TILE_AND_MASK_TYPE(TILE_TYPE, Solid) \
DEFINE_FOR_TILE_AND_MASK_TYPE(TILE_TYPE, Transparent)

DEFINE_FOR_TILE_TYPE(LeftTriangle)
DEFINE_FOR_TILE_TYPE(RightTriangle)
DEFINE_FOR_TILE_TYPE(TransparentSquare)
DEFINE_FOR_TILE_TYPE(Square)
DEFINE_FOR_TILE_TYPE(LeftTrapezoid)
DEFINE_FOR_TILE_TYPE(RightTrapezoid)

} // namespace
} // namespace devilution
